Penelope Jo (Hart) Taylor

March 17, 1946 — April 1, 2023

Portage

Penelope Jo Taylor passed peacefully on April 1, 2023 joining her Lord and Savior who she served throughout her life. Penny’s 77 years were characterized by her desire to serve her Lord, her family and others with whom she shared her many talents, gifts and love.

Born in Merrill, Michigan, in 1946, Penny’s early childhood years were spent on her family’s farm where she learned and honed several skills. Her pre-teen and teen years were spent at the family home in Lake Orion, Mich. where Penny pursued several leadership activities including president of Youth for Christ at her high school. She enjoyed singing  and was a member of a young ladies trio performing in church district competitions. Vocal music remained a major part of her life as she moved on to pursue a voice major at Owosso Bible College, in Owosso, Mich., and transferred to Marion College in Marion, Ind., completing her bachelor’s degree in music. During her academic years at Marion College, she met her future husband Myron L. Taylor.

Following their marriage, Penny provided much support for Myron who had enlisted in the U.S. Air Force. Together they traveled and lived on several bases throughout the country during his 6-1/2 years of service.

Throughout Penny’s life she worked in various occupations including schoolteacher, salesperson, daycare worker, office assistant and homemaker, to name a few. Despite her busy routine, Penny always made time for her family, church and friends sharing her talents in ministry and at home. She enjoyed cooking and baking, particularly catering church events, sewing, designing clothing, quilting, gardening, and lending her vocal talents to church choirs, children’s ministries and opera.
